The elephant-headed god, who is a symbol of abundance, is

Respuesta :

andriansp andriansp
  • 10-04-2018
I believe the answer is: Ganesha
Ganesha is worshiped by its followers as the remover of obstacles.
The obstacles in this context could include things such as resource scarcity, or bad lucks in general. So worshiping Ganesha is believed to bring large amount of wealth/abundance to people's life.
